2. PUBLIC INPUT FOR ITEMS NOT LISTED ON THE AGENDA"Honor the Texas Flag. I pledge allegiance to thee. Texas, one and indivisible."
Citizens should complete a Witness Form located on the side table. Pursuant to State Open Meetings Law the Commissioners Court is restricted in discussing or taking action on items not posted on Agenda. Action on your statement can only be taken at a future meeting.
In order to expedite the flow of business and to provide all citizens the opportunity to speak, the Commissioners Court has imposed a three-minute limitation on persons addressing the Court.
3. CONSENT AGENDA* All items marked with an asterisk are part of a Consent Agenda and require no deliberation by the Court. Any Court member can remove an item from this agenda to be considered separately.
